ALUMINUM vs. WOOD PATIO COVERS

When homeowners begin planning a patio cover project, one of the most common questions is whether aluminum or wood is the better material. Both options can create attractive outdoor structures, but they offer different advantages depending on the homeowner’s priorities.

In Utah, climate conditions often influence the decision. Strong sunlight, temperature changes, and seasonal weather can affect how different materials perform over time.

Understanding the differences between aluminum and wood patio covers can help homeowners choose the right solution for their patio.

Aluminum patio covers are one of the most popular options for homeowners who want a durable, low-maintenance structure. Aluminum is resistant to weather damage and does not warp or crack the way wood can over time.

Advantages of aluminum patio covers include:

  • Low maintenance requirements
  • Long-lasting durability
  • Resistance to moisture and weather
  • Clean, modern appearance

Because aluminum patio covers require very little upkeep, they are often chosen by homeowners looking for a long-term solution.

Wood Patio Covers

Wood patio covers provide a traditional and natural appearance that many homeowners find appealing. Wood structures can be customized with decorative design elements and can match certain architectural styles well.

However, wood patio covers typically require more maintenance to preserve their appearance and structural integrity.

Wood patio covers may require:

Regular sealing or staining
Protection from moisture damage
Ongoing maintenance over time

For homeowners who appreciate the natural look of wood and are comfortable with maintenance, wood patio covers can still be a good option.

Choosing the Right Patio Cover Material

The right patio cover material depends on the homeowner’s goals. Some homeowners prioritize durability and low maintenance, while others prefer a particular aesthetic style.

Aluminum patio covers are often chosen for their durability and minimal maintenance requirements, while wood patio covers appeal to homeowners who prefer a traditional appearance.
